The Carpenter Court found that while this doctrine is appropriate for limited disclosures such as bank records or a log of dialed telephone numbers, it should not apply to CSLI data, which can provide a chronicle of a persons physical presence compiled every day, every moment, over several years. The Carpenter Court also reasoned that individuals do not truly voluntarily share their location data with wireless carriers; instead, the data is automatically collected simply by possessing a cell phone a device the Court described as indispensable to participation in modern society and by connecting to a mobile network.
